The Evolution of Casino Games
Casino entertainment have experienced significant transformations throughout the years, showing changes in tech, culture, and gamer preferences. In ancient times, simple games of chance were enjoyed using rudimentary materials such as rocks and animal remains. As civilizations evolved, so did the complexity of these games. The introduction of card games in the medieval period marked a key moment, culminating to the creation of well-known titles like Texas Hold’em and 21, which are still played in the present. Over the centuries, the design of casinos has also transformed, shifting from tiny local venues to grand, ornate establishments.
The 20th century brought about a change in the realm of casino games with the arrival of digital gaming. Fruit machines appeared as a popular attraction, captivating players with their colorful lights and audio effects. This era also saw the emergence of gambling hotels, which combined luxury accommodations with a diverse array of gaming options. The introduction of video gaming further expanded the landscape, allowing for more intricate designs and gaming mechanics. These innovations not only pulled in a wider audience but also changed the way casino entertainment were experienced.
With the rise of the internet in the late 90s and beginning 2000, gambling entertainment moved into a new digital phase. Virtual casinos appeared, providing players with the convenience of playing from their own spaces. This transition required game designers to rethink traditional designs and adapt them for an interactive online experience. Today, advancements in technology, including mobile gaming and virtual reality, continue to shape the evolution of gambling entertainment, creating engaging experiences that engage players like never before.
